  • I use the psake PowerShell module to "build" my PowerShell modules. My psakefile.ps1 contains the logic needed to update the manifest with an incremented version, any new function/cmdlet names, and so on. Then it copies everything from .\src\ to .\output\modulename\version. All I do is call Invoke-psake build or Invoke-psake test, and this works great as-is for "pure powershell modules".
